Output 72bcc63ed8db1089c74563572ec143f6df7b472ef91faae01f922f02725e3d30:0

value
656275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98b7baeac31df1e08b69ba152cd6187fce7364ce OP_EQUAL
address
3FcWjVja3sFuhTS2ZQuxK76P3AqeEqNqgP
transaction
72bcc63ed8db1089c74563572ec143f6df7b472ef91faae01f922f02725e3d30